Air Filtration Systems

The same tight construction that keeps Lake Arrowhead homes warm through hard freezes also traps every pollutant your propane appliances generate. MERV-13 and higher filtration isn’t luxury here, it’s baseline protection against particulates that have nowhere to escape in a cabin originally built for summer weekends. We install whole-house filtration that accounts for your actual air handler capacity, because forcing high-static filters through undersized 1970s blower motors burns them out fast. Daniel sizes every installation to the specific CFM your existing ductwork can handle.

Humidifier Installation

At 5,100 feet, Lake Arrowhead’s winter air holds dramatically less moisture than the same temperature at sea level. Add propane combustion, which produces water vapor but also dries ambient air through constant air exchange, and you’re living with relative humidity in the teens for months. That cracks woodwork, irritates sinuses, and makes your home feel colder than the thermostat suggests. We install bypass and fan-powered humidifiers sized for mountain dryness, with controls that account for the extended heating season running November through March. A typical whole-house humidifier installation in Lake Arrowhead runs $650–$1,850 depending on your duct configuration and whether we’re integrating with existing propane furnace controls.

Dehumidifier Installation

Spring in Lake Arrowhead brings a specific problem valley homes don’t face: snowmelt saturation combined with warming temperatures that finally let you open windows, except now the outdoor air is heavy with moisture from thawing ground. Cabins with pier-and-beam foundations pull that damp directly into crawl spaces, and undersized cooling systems can’t extract enough moisture to keep up. We install dedicated whole-house dehumidifiers, particularly critical for homes converted from seasonal to year-round use where the original ventilation strategy was “open the windows in August.” Expect $1,200–$2,400 for most Lake Arrowhead dehumidifier installations, with crawl-space units at the higher end due to access and drainage routing.

UV Air Purifier Installation

Mountain homes with limited ventilation and propane combustion create ideal conditions for microbial growth in your evaporator coil and drain pan. UV-C purification targets the biofilm that thrives in dark, damp HVAC components, particularly in systems that short-cycle because they’re oversized for Lake Arrowhead’s modest cooling loads. We install UV systems with sufficient lamp intensity for your coil surface area, not bargain units that look impressive but deliver inadequate dosage. Most residential UV installations in Lake Arrowhead fall between $450–$950, with annual lamp replacement running $85–$140.

Common Air Quality & Ventilation Problems We See in Lake Arrowhead Homes

  • Propane combustion byproducts accumulating in tight cabins. Many Lake Arrowhead homes were never designed for continuous winter heating, and the original ventilation rates assumed intermittent use. Continuous propane furnace operation in a sealed A-frame produces elevated CO2 and particulate levels that filtration alone won’t address.
  • Crawl space moisture infiltrating ductwork. Pier-and-beam construction common along the steeper roads near the lake perimeter leaves flex duct vulnerable to ground moisture and freezing. We regularly find mold-contaminated supply lines that have been blowing spores into bedrooms for years.
  • Humidifiers set wrong for elevation. Valley technicians often install humidistats calibrated for sea-level moisture content, causing over-humidification that damages log and wood-frame construction unique to Lake Arrowhead’s cabin architecture.
  • Vacation-home syndrome: stagnant air after long vacancy. The “vacation-home wake-up call” hits air quality too. Homes sitting unmonitored through winter develop musty, stagnant interiors where mold establishes in ducts and humidifier reservoirs before owners arrive for ski weekends. We recommend pre-arrival ventilation checks every January and February.

Pricing for Air Quality & Ventilation in Lake Arrowhead, CA

Mountain access, altitude-specific equipment requirements, and the retrofit nature of most cabin HVAC systems mean Lake Arrowhead air quality work runs slightly higher than flatland pricing, but we keep it transparent. Whole-house air filtration typically runs $850–$2,200 depending on whether we’re modifying existing ductwork or integrating with a new air handler. Humidifier installations range $650–$1,850. Dehumidifiers, especially crawl-space units, fall between $1,200–$2,400. UV purification systems cost $450–$950 installed. ERV and HRV ventilation systems, increasingly necessary for modernized tight cabins, generally run $2,800–$5,500 depending on duct routing complexity through existing A-frame structures.

What drives cost? Foundation type (crawl space vs. slab), existing ductwork condition, electrical access for powered components, and whether your home’s original construction included any provision for mechanical ventilation.
